I want to upgrade my computer. Could I use a Geforce Titan Xp for PC with mainboard Asus Z170-A, CPU core i7-6700 @3.4GHz? I use GPU for deep learning purpose (Linux platform).

You can use use almost any GPU on almost any motherboard. I don't see there being an issue. The board has a properly rated x16 pcie 3.0 slot and your CPU has enough lane support for your card to utilize those 16 lanes effectively. But if you're dumping that kind of money on that kind of card you should just go all the way and get an overclocking CPU and a motherboard to match but I digress.

If you are getting a Titan xp make sure it's the Titan xpp. (I know, it's stupid that they did this with the name but it really will make all the difference to make sure you get the proper Pascal version)
